General Admission Requirements: All applicants must meet the general admission requirements for Lethbridge College programs, as indicated in the Admissions section of the calendar.
Academic Requirements: In addition to meeting the general admission requirements indicated in the Admission section of this calendar, applicants to this program must also satisfy the following specific course requirements (or equivalencies):
- Grade 12 math (equivalent to Alberta’s Math 30-2 or a higher level math)
Practicum Experience Requirements: There is an elective practicum component to this program. The College dictates the legal terms and conditions governing the practicum experience.
Note: Applicants who lack the required academic admission requirements can apply to the Academic Upgrading program.
Prior Learning Assessment (PLA): If you have experience working in this field of study, you may be eligible for Prior Learning Assessment.
Course(s) may be offered in a flexible learning format.
New students are accepted into the Business Administration program in the Fall (September), and Winter (January) terms.
Note: Prospective students wishing to spread their courses over an additional term and/or commence their studies in the Winter Spring term are encouraged to consult with an advisor for information regarding pre-requisites and course sequencing. Students who begin their studies in the Winter (January) term and plan to complete an accounting major must have credit for ACC-1175 prior to September in order to complete the program within two years. This means completing ACC-1175 Financial Accounting II Financial Accounting II (3 credits) in the Spring (May) term.
